The working mechanism of an insulation blowing machine includes a mix of mechanical and pneumatic parts. The machine consists of a blower, a hopper, and a valve system that work collectively to blow insulation materials into the specified house.
The blower is the guts of the insulation blowing machine, answerable for pressurizing the insulation materials and propelling it by means of the hose and into the house being insulated. The hopper serves because the storage container for the insulation materials, and the valve system regulates the move of fabric to make sure a constant and managed output.

Potential Hazards Related to Insulation Blowing Machines
Insulation blowing machines can pose a number of hazards, together with:
- Entrapment hazards: Unfastened clothes or lengthy hair can get caught within the machine’s shifting components or be blown into small areas, doubtlessly inflicting harm or entrapment.
- Lower hazards: Sharp edges or uncovered metallic components may cause cuts or lacerations.
- Eye and listening to hazards: Excessive-pressure air blasts and loud noise may cause eye accidents or listening to harm.
- Fall hazards: Working at heights or with elevated platforms can lead to falls or accidents from dropped objects.
- Asphyxiation hazards: Inhalation of insulation supplies or particles may cause respiratory issues or asphyxiation.
These hazards spotlight the significance of being cautious and vigilant when working an insulation blowing machine. Common upkeep and correct coaching may help decrease these dangers and guarantee a secure working atmosphere.

Upkeep and Repairs of Insulation Blowing Machines

A well-maintained insulation blowing machine is important for optimum efficiency, effectivity, and longevity. Common upkeep may help stop breakdowns, scale back vitality consumption, and guarantee a cleaner and safer working atmosphere.
Routine Upkeep Duties
The routine upkeep duties required for an insulation blowing machine embody:
- Cleansing the machine and its parts after every use, being attentive to the hopper, auger, and blow tube.
- Inspecting the machine’s belts, rollers, and gears for indicators of wear and tear or harm, and changing them as wanted.
- Checking the machine’s filters and changing them as advisable by the producer.
- Preserving the machine’s lubrication system correctly maintained, guaranteeing the proper degree and sort of lubricant is used.
- Repeatedly inspecting the machine’s electrical parts, together with the motor and management field, for indicators of wear and tear or harm.
- Calibrating the machine based on the producer’s directions to make sure correct and constant efficiency.
- Storing the machine in a dry and well-ventilated space when not in use, to forestall harm from moisture and dirt.
